Job Description:

Salary: Senior: £45, 200 to £61,950 / Principal: £53,300 to £71,400

Leonardo UK operates a grade-based salary framework with broad bands. The salary range shown reflects the approved grade band for this role, or a narrower hiring range published within that band, and is benchmarked against the external market. Exceptions above the standard range are managed through governance controls to protect internal equity.

Your impact

We are looking for a Firmware/FPGA engineer to join Leonardo in Edinburgh or Newcastle, a world-class defence technology company. We develop cutting-edge radars for the Eurofighter Typhoon and SAAB Gripen fighter jets, as well as maritime and airborne surveillance systems. We are also investors in innovation, undertaking all our own research to fuel our future products. We are recruiting talented, motivated engineers to join our growing Electronics team and we have a position for a Senior or Principal level Engineer. We can support the right engineer to be based in our Newcastle office but visits to the Edinburgh site would be an expected part of the role.

This is an exciting opportunity for you as an engineer to bring your skill set and knowledge to a fast paced, dynamic and forward-thinking working environment. You will be involved with Firmware/ FPGA development across the Radar and Advanced Targeting line of business, working as part of a larger, multi-disciplinary team. The key duties of the role will be design and development of firmware designs, managing your development activities through the project and engineering life-cycles and delivering the required solution.

As a Firmware / FPGA Engineer you will be responsible for:

  • Hardware requirements capture and firmware design.

  • Work as part of a team to meet milestones for on-time delivery.

  • FPGA design/development, analysis and integration.

  • Production of material for design reviews.

  • Development of test planning, integration and design verification.

  • Ensure that all firmware designs follow the company firmware process.

What you’ll bring

You will, ideally have experience in the following areas:

  • Degree (BSc, BEng, MEng, MSc, PhD, EngD) in Electrical & Electronic Engineering (preferable) or related science (e.g. Physics or Computer science).

  • Ability to design RTL using VHDL is essential, knowledge of Verilog an advantage but not essential.  

  • Implementing high speed, multi-frequency clocking architectures

  • Design with  FPGA technologies from either AMD(Xilinx), Intel (Altera) or Microsemi (Actel).

  • Use of Xilinx Vivado or Altera Quartus II / Quartus Prime is an advantage

  • Experience of FPGA architectures such as SoC system-on-chip (e.g. Xilinx Versal) an advantage.

  • Experience in the use of Vendor IP e.g. Ethernet, Gigabit-transceivers, DDR interfaces etc.

  • Knowledge of Version management using Subversion, GIT or CVS

  • Specifying timing and area constraints for efficient FPGA place and route.

  • Familiarity with Mentor Graphics FPGA development tools including HDL Designer and ModelSim / Questa is an advantage but not vital.

  • A methodical approach to the full firmware design lifecycle, working to a structured firmware process such as RTCA DO-254 or similar.

  • De-bugging firmware designs, supporting verification and integration at hardware and system level alongside Software and Electronic Engineers. Verification techniques (test-benching) using VHDL.

  • Use of Integrated Logic Analysers (ILAs) from the firmware design tools.

Whilst not vital, any of the following would be advantageous:

  • Knowledge of hardware communication protocols (Ethernet, SPI, I2C, UART, etc.)

  • Knowledge of C, C++, MATLAB, or LabVIEW

Security Clearance

This role is subject to pre-employment screening in line with the UK Government’s Baseline Personnel Security Standard (BPSS). An additional range of Personnel Security Controls referred to as National Security Vetting (NSV) may apply, this could include meeting the eligibility requirements for The Security Check (SC) or Developed Vetting (DV).
